    The grey sliver is not a grey sliver. It is actually the border around your avatars. There is no link to the avatar image at all, nor is there a closing </img> tag.

    The gravatars come from *.gravatar.com. It’s possible that your IP blocking is also blocking importing of the gravatar images.

    The slider would need to pull posts and images from a different database to the one it is assigned, so it would need to know (and know how to submit) a MYSQL username and password. I don’t know of a slider that can do that.

    Yep. Download an old version, unzip it, and then download the “Graphene” folder inside that folder to your WordPress themes folder.

    There are actually two folders involved here. The first one is called “Graphene – version number” and the one inside that is just called “graphene”. It’s the inside one that you want to upload, or else the theme won’t be available. This is how WP organizes things, including plugins. I think this actually throws a lot of people off.
